Highlights
Are people in Valdosta older or younger than people in Orem?
- The Median Age in Valdosta is 2.3 years older than in Orem.

Are housing costs cheaper in Valdosta or Orem?
- Valdosta housing costs are 65.0% less expensive than Orem hous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Valdosta or Orem?
- The average commute for residents of Valdosta is 0.5 minutes longer than it is for residents of Orem.

Things to do in Orem?
Orem, Utah is an incredible city located in Northern Utah. It's known for its stunning mountain views, friendly atmosphere, and vibrant nightlife. Visitors can enjoy outdoor activities such as visiting the Calvin S. Fuller Nature Center or playing a game of golf at Sleepy Ridge Golf Course to explore the local area. History enthusiasts can visit places like Manor House, an original pioneer home built in 1867 or the Orem Heritage Museum to gain insight into local history. After exploring, sample delicious food from restaurants like La Fiesta Mexican Restaurant or Jimmy & JoJo’s Burger House. With so much to offer, Orem is an excellent place to visit for an unforgettable experience!

Things to do in Valdosta?
Valdosta, Georgia is a charming city located in the south of the state. With its warm climate and beautiful landscapes, Valdosta offers something for everyone to appreciate. The city's local festivals and events such as the annual Spring Arts Festival are very popular, drawing visitors from all over. In addition to its culture offerings, Valdosta has plenty of parks and trails perfect for outdoor activities such as biking, kayaking and fishing. The city also boasts several shopping districts and diverse restaurants to explore. Whether you’re looking for a place to live or visit, Valdosta has something for everyone!
